Esempio n. 1
0
    def initialize(self, db, tblname, schema=None, cols=None):

        self.table = database.initialize_table(db, tblname, schema=schema)
        self._columns = cols or [col.name for col in self.table.c]
Esempio n. 2
0
def test_initialize_table(db):

    assert isinstance(database.initialize_table(db, TBL),
                      sqlalchemy.sql.schema.Table)
    with pytest.raises(KeyError):
        database.initialize_table(db, 'does_not_exist')
Esempio n. 3
0
def test_initialize_table(db):

    assert isinstance(database.initialize_table(db, TBL),
                      sqlalchemy.sql.schema.Table)
    with pytest.raises(KeyError):
        database.initialize_table(db, 'does_not_exist')
Esempio n. 4
0
    def initialize(self, db, tblname, schema=None, cols=None):

        self.table = database.initialize_table(db, tblname, schema=schema)
        self._columns = cols or [col.name for col in self.table.c]